Smile to a Stranger
verse
People running round in circles, going nowhere fast
chasing down some happiness and try to make it last.
We want to have it all to find we never have the time.
Little things seem less important, we often let (th)em slide.
verse
It never was that way with Grampa, he always made me smile.
The last time that we spent together we sat and talked awhile.
He talked about my Grandma and how life used to be,
I won't forget the most important things he said to me.
chorus
(he said)
Smile to a stranger, call up an old friend
talk to the good Lord every now and again.
Don't take for granted the moments we spend,
we never know when all our tomorrows will end.
verse
Looking through a stack of photos an old one caught my eye,
a black and white of me and Grampa the day before he died
My daughter asked, "Who are those people?" I answered with a smile.
Remembering what he told me makes all my days worthwhile.
chorus
Smile to a stranger, call up an old friend,
talk to the Good Lord every now and again.
Don't take for granted the moments we spend,
we never know when all our tomorrows will end.
repeat chorus
